About us

For over 25 years, Wesley Out of School Hours Care has been creating environments where children feel safe, families feel supported, and Educators feel genuinely valued. As part of Wesley Mission, a trusted not for profit organisation with over 200 years of community service, we are proud to deliver care that makes a lasting difference.

Wesley OOSH operates 12 services across Sydney and the Central Coast. Our programs are guided by the My Time, Our Place framework and shaped by strong relationships with schools, families, and local communities. We focus on play, connection, wellbeing, and building teams that are supported to do their best work.
